Understanding 3-Point Backhoes: What Are They?
So, what exactly is a 3-point backhoe? Simply put, it's a backhoe attachment designed to be mounted on a tractor's 3-point hitch system. This system consists of three connection points: two lower links and one top link. This setup provides stability and allows the backhoe to be easily attached and detached from the tractor. Unlike dedicated backhoes, which are self-contained machines, 3-point backhoes rely on the tractor for power and mobility. This design makes them a versatile and cost-effective option for many users. They are commonly used for a variety of tasks, including digging trenches, excavating for foundations, and clearing debris. Their compact size and maneuverability make them ideal for projects in tight spaces, such as residential properties or small construction sites. The 3-point hitch system is a standardized design, ensuring that these backhoes are compatible with a wide range of tractors, making them a popular choice for those already owning a tractor. However, it's important to remember that these backhoes do have limitations compared to their larger, self-contained counterparts. They are generally smaller and less powerful. Also, the tractor itself may not be robust enough for heavy-duty digging, so it's very important to do your homework and make sure they are compatible with each other before you buy anything. The Mechanics Behind the 3-Point Hitch
Let's get a little technical for a moment, shall we? The 3-point hitch is the backbone of the 3-point backhoe's functionality. It’s not just about connecting the backhoe to the tractor; it's about providing stability, control, and power transfer. The two lower links, which are connected to the tractor's hydraulic system, are responsible for lifting and lowering the backhoe. The top link provides stability and prevents the backhoe from rotating. When you operate the backhoe, the hydraulic system of the tractor provides the necessary power for digging and moving the bucket. The 3-point hitch’s design enables the backhoe to follow the tractor’s movements, which means they can handle rough terrain. This combination of mechanical and hydraulic systems makes the 3-point backhoe a surprisingly robust tool, capable of handling a wide variety of digging tasks. The simplicity of the system also means that maintenance is relatively straightforward. You'll primarily need to keep an eye on hydraulic fluid levels and the condition of the pins and bushings, making it easier to keep your equipment in top working order. The 3-point hitch's design also allows for easy adjustment. You can often adjust the height and angle of the backhoe to suit the specific digging conditions. This adjustability is important, ensuring that you can get the job done efficiently and safely. The Drawbacks: Potential Downsides to Consider
Okay, guys, let’s be real. Nothing is perfect, and 3-point backhoes have their drawbacks. One of the primary limitations is their power and capacity. They are generally smaller and less powerful than self-contained backhoes. This means they may not be suitable for heavy-duty digging or large-scale projects. If you frequently work on demanding projects, you may find that a 3-point backhoe is simply not up to the task. Another key consideration is the stability of the tractor. The operation of a 3-point backhoe can put significant strain on the tractor, especially when digging in uneven terrain or using the backhoe to its full capacity. Without proper counterweights or stabilizers, the tractor could become unstable. Also, a 3-point backhoe can impact the tractor’s maneuverability. Attaching a backhoe adds weight and reduces the tractor's agility. This might make it more difficult to maneuver in tight spaces or around obstacles. Keep in mind, the performance of a 3-point backhoe is dependent on the tractor. The tractor needs to have sufficient hydraulic capacity and horsepower to operate the backhoe efficiently. Ensure compatibility before making your purchase. The wear and tear on the tractor is something to keep in mind, too. The additional strain from using the backhoe can accelerate wear and tear on your tractor's engine, transmission, and other components. It’s essential to maintain the tractor properly and follow the manufacturer’s recommendations for operation and maintenance. The digging depth is also important to consider. 3-point backhoes generally have a shallower digging depth compared to larger backhoes. This limits their suitability for deep trenches or other excavation tasks that require a significant reach. Think about the projects you will be doing before you decide to buy this kind of equipment. Finally, the learning curve involved in operating a backhoe might be a consideration if you're new to this kind of equipment. While the controls are generally intuitive, it takes practice to master the art of digging and maneuvering the backhoe effectively. Stability Challenges and Mitigation
One of the most critical aspects to consider is stability. Because a 3-point backhoe is attached to the tractor's 3-point hitch, it can put a lot of stress on the tractor, especially when digging or operating on uneven ground. When the backhoe is in use, the force it exerts can cause the tractor to tip, which could be dangerous. The size and weight of the tractor play a significant role. A larger, heavier tractor will be more stable than a smaller one. Counterweights are the solution. Adding counterweights to the front of the tractor can help balance the load and prevent tipping. Stabilizer legs are crucial. These extend to the ground and provide additional support. Proper use of stabilizer legs is essential for safety and efficient operation. Always extend the stabilizer legs before digging and retract them when moving the tractor. The ground conditions also have a huge effect. Operating on solid, level ground will provide greater stability. Avoid digging on soft, loose soil, which can reduce the effectiveness of the stabilizer legs. Digging techniques are also important. Avoid lifting heavy loads or applying excessive force. The way you operate the backhoe is also important. Smooth, controlled movements are less likely to cause instability than sudden, jerky motions. Always follow the manufacturer’s recommendations for operation and maintenance. Regularly inspect the backhoe and tractor for any signs of wear and tear, and address any issues promptly. Tractor Compatibility: A Deep Dive
Compatibility between the tractor and the backhoe is really important. There are a number of factors to consider. First of all, the 3-point hitch. Make sure your tractor’s 3-point hitch is compatible with the backhoe’s design. This is usually not an issue, as the 3-point hitch system is standardized. Hydraulic capacity is also important. The tractor's hydraulic system provides the power for operating the backhoe. Ensure the tractor has sufficient hydraulic flow and pressure to handle the backhoe's requirements. This information should be available in your tractor’s manual and the backhoe's specifications. Horsepower is another crucial factor. The tractor needs enough horsepower to handle the weight of the backhoe and provide the necessary power for digging. Consider the tractor’s power output and the backhoe's power requirements. Think about the tractor’s weight and stability. A heavier tractor will provide greater stability, which is essential when operating the backhoe, especially on uneven terrain. Always consider manufacturer specifications. Check the manufacturer's specifications for both the backhoe and the tractor to ensure they are compatible. This will provide you with important information about the backhoe’s hydraulic requirements. You should also check the tractor’s power requirements. Check for any required additional components. In some cases, you may need additional components, such as a subframe or a hydraulic pump, to ensure compatibility. Consult the manual. Refer to the tractor and backhoe manuals for detailed information on compatibility and operation. Maintenance and Longevity: Keeping Your Backhoe in Shape
To make sure your 3-point backhoe lasts a long time, proper maintenance is essential. Regular maintenance helps prevent problems and keeps your equipment running smoothly. First of all, daily inspections. Before each use, inspect the backhoe for any signs of damage, leaks, or wear. Check the hydraulic hoses, fittings, and cylinder rods. Pay close attention to the pivot points and bushings. Then, lubrication. Lubricate all pivot points and grease fittings regularly, as recommended by the manufacturer. Lubrication reduces friction and wear. Following that, hydraulic fluid. Check the hydraulic fluid level regularly and top it off as needed. Follow the manufacturer's recommendations for the type and frequency of hydraulic fluid changes. Always use the proper hydraulic fluid type to prevent damage to the system. Also, filter maintenance is very important. Replace the hydraulic filter at the recommended intervals. A clean filter is important. Bolts and fasteners. Keep an eye on all bolts and fasteners and tighten them as needed. This prevents loose parts. Storage. When storing the backhoe for extended periods, protect it from the elements. Keep it in a dry, covered area. Follow the manufacturer’s recommendations for long-term storage. Operating techniques are also really important. Avoid overloading the backhoe and use proper digging techniques to minimize wear and tear. Professional servicing. Schedule regular servicing with a qualified technician to address any potential issues.
